Player Piano

by Jason Gagnon - Aries - Not entered

And the people on the street are dancing
    dancing to the softly played sounds
    that are all they hear
The quietly threaded tunes accepted unconditionally
Living with no thought.

Dancing to ease the pain that would 
    come with stopping
The magiced shoes relentlessy pushing them
    to dance the goose stepped dance.

They dance the only dance they remember-
    Unaware of eachother
    Unaware of themselves
Only to the music do they belong.
